Articles of андроид actionbar

Панель действий ВВЕРХ Навигация Активность в фрагмент

Я разрабатываю приложение, в котором есть ящик для навигации. Хотя у меня нет предыдущего опыта работы с фрагментами, я мог бы успешно реализовать навигационный ящик. Теперь моя проблема в том, что я хочу иметь кнопку «Назад в действие». Я пробовал это раньше для занятий. Но теперь проблема в том, что у меня есть фрагмент, в […]

Android вложенных PreferenceScreen с ActionBar

У меня в Android-приложении есть приложение SettingsActivity. Первоначально не было Actionbar, поэтому я воспользовался этим: settings_toolbar.xml <?xml version="1.0" encoding="utf-8"?> <android.support.v7.widget.Toolbar xmlns:android="http://schemas.android.com/apk/res/android" xmlns:app="http://schemas.android.com/apk/res-auto" android:id="@+id/toolbar" app:theme="@style/ThemeOverlay.AppCompat.Dark.ActionBar" android:layout_width="match_parent" android:layout_height="wrap_content" android:minHeight="?attr/actionBarSize" app:navigationContentDescription="@string/abc_action_bar_up_description" android:background="?attr/colorPrimary" app:navigationIcon="?attr/homeAsUpIndicator" app:title="@string/action_settings" /> SettingsActivity.java public class SettingsActivity extends PreferenceActivity { @Override protected void onPostCreate(Bundle savedInstanceState) { super.onPostCreate(savedInstanceState); LinearLayout root = (LinearLayout)findViewById(android.R.id.list).getParent().getParent().getParent(); Toolbar bar = (Toolbar) LayoutInflater.from(this).inflate(R.layout.settings_toolbar, […]

В каком компоненте / сек UI должны использоваться фильтры и / или сортировка?

Задний план Я делаю альтернативу приложению app-manager по умолчанию ( здесь ), и в настоящее время у меня есть 4 варианта сортировки и один вариант фильтрации: Сортировать по времени установки, времени обновления, имени пакета и имени приложения Включать системные приложения или нет Это можно показать здесь: Как вы можете видеть, как фильтрация, так и сортировка […]

Программно нажмите кнопку «Готово» на панели контекстных действий

Как я могу программным образом нажать кнопку «Готово» на панели контекстных действий? Или, точнее, какой id для этой кнопки? Если я так много знаю, я могу использовать Robotium, чтобы щелкнуть по нему. Обновить: mId показывает атрибут mId со значением NO_ID , поэтому теперь мне нужна помощь в моем исходном вопросе. Есть ли у кого-нибудь другие […]

Когда устанавливать панель инструментов в качестве панели действий при использовании AppCompat v21?

Google представил виджет панели инструментов в AppCompat v21 . Я понимаю, что вы можете назначить панель инструментов в качестве панели действий (через setSupportActionBar ()) в своей деятельности. В чем преимущество установки вашей панели инструментов в качестве панели действий вместо использования автономных панелей инструментов в вашем расположении все время? Есть ли вещи, которые панель инструментов может […]

Стрелка вверх отсутствует на панели инструментов 4.1

У меня есть настраиваемая панель инструментов. Но по какой-то причине, на 4.1, объект вверх стрелки не покажет. Область касания все еще там, и она работает, но актив не появится. Вот код, который создает панель инструментов. (Панель инструментов установлена ​​в другом месте моей базовой деятельности) public ActionBar(AppCompatActivity activity) { Toolbar toolbar = (Toolbar) activity.findViewById(R.id.toolbar); toolbar.findViewById(R.id.header_layout).setVisibility(View.GONE); actionBar […]

Кнопка «Назад» с текстом и заголовком в панели действий Android

Я не использую Toolbar или ActionbarActivity . Я использую простое действие. У моей активности есть панель действий. Я хочу настроить его таким образом, чтобы заголовок операции выравнивался по середине, и есть кнопка назад с некоторым текстом. Как это изображение , Я использую настраиваемый макет для своего панели действий, и дизайн в порядке, кнопка возврата тоже […]

На панели действий отображается только один элемент рядом с поисковым представлением.

Я хочу иметь вид поиска и две кнопки в панели действий. Поэтому я создал menu / options_menu.xml: <menu xmlns:android="http://schemas.android.com/apk/res/android"> <item android:id="@+id/action_search" android:title="Search" android:icon="@drawable/ic_menu_search" android:showAsAction="always" android:actionViewClass="android.widget.SearchView" /> <item android:title="Route" android:id="@+id/action_route" android:icon="@drawable/route" android:showAsAction="always" /> <item android:title="Cancel" android:id="@+id/action_cancel" android:icon="@drawable/cancel" android:showAsAction="always" /> </menu> Я раздуваю его в коде: @Override public boolean onCreateOptionsMenu(Menu menu) { MenuInflater inflater = getMenuInflater(); inflater.inflate(R.menu.options_menu, […]

Информация о стилизации меню ActionBar Overflow для ручной реализации

Я пытаюсь дублировать функциональность раскрывающегося меню переполнения для других элементов ActionBar. Я работаю над ручной реализацией этой функциональности, поскольку я думаю, что она была оставлена ​​вне среды (возможно, для стандартизации пользовательских интерфейсов). Кто-нибудь знает, какие элементы стиля / стиля используются для выпадающего списка при нажатии на меню переполнения? РЕДАКТИРОВАТЬ Кнопка переполнения – фактически модифицированный счетчик. […]

Изменение темы однократной активности

Итак, у меня есть активность в моем приложении, которое в настоящее время помечено как android:launchMode="singleTop" … и у меня в настоящее время есть логика как onCreate, так и onNewIntent, чтобы убедиться, что на экране всегда отображаются данные, предоставленные новейшим намерением, которое было запущено. И я хотел бы иметь возможность изменять между Holo.Light и Holo.Dark на […]

Intereting Posts